Output dbfc0c6615acdae358b30598b39b63510ab94cf3b84d4c1780374a0e50273840:1

value
1964268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9fa5a10ca90bc90131397e9abbf6f65fd48f5c27 OP_EQUAL
address
3GF9nA2HH1SRz3QHLwJbRhLZDjhVtAq2JT
transaction
dbfc0c6615acdae358b30598b39b63510ab94cf3b84d4c1780374a0e50273840
spent
true